Caring for Your Waffle Bathrobe

The good news with waffle fabric is that it is genuinely low-maintenance. Machine wash on a gentle cycle in cool or warm water, skip the fabric softener, and tumble dry on low. Avoid harsh detergents and high heat, both of which can flatten the waffle texture over time. With this simple routine, your waffle bathrobe will keep its softness, its structured weave, and its easy drape for years.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the real difference between a waffle robe and a plush or terry robe?

Each fabric is built for a different kind of comfort. A plush robe is heavier, warmer, and feels like a soft hug, which makes it ideal for cool mornings and serious lounging. A terry robe is all about absorbency, with looped cotton that pulls moisture off your skin, so it shines after showers, pools, and saunas. A waffle robe sits somewhere in the middle, lighter than plush, less towel-like than terry, and the most versatile of the three for warm weather, travel, and everyday self-care.

Is a waffle knit robe really warm enough for cooler months?

This is the most common worry we hear, and the honest answer is that it depends on how you like to wear your robe. If you tend to layer your robe over pajamas or a base layer, a waffle robe will feel just right through fall and winter, especially indoors. If you prefer wearing your robe over bare skin in a chilly house, you may want to keep a plush or terry style nearby for the coldest mornings and reach for your waffle robe in spring, summer, and on warmer days year-round.

Will the waffle texture flatten or wear out after a lot of washes?

With basic care, the waffle weave holds up remarkably well. The key is to avoid the things that quietly break down fabric over time: hot water, fabric softener, harsh detergents, and high-heat drying. Stick with a gentle cool or warm wash, a mild detergent, and a low tumble dry, and your waffle robe will keep its texture, structure, and softness through years of regular wear.

Why do high-end spas use waffle robes instead of heavier fabrics?

Spas chose waffle for a very specific reason: temperature regulation. Treatment rooms, steam rooms, and pool areas can swing between warm and cool, and waffle's honeycomb weave lets air move through the fabric while still feeling structured and put-together. That makes it more comfortable to wear from a heated treatment room to a cooler relaxation lounge without sweating through anything. A waffle robe at home gives you the same kind of versatility room to room and season to season.

How does a waffle robe pack for travel compared to other styles?

Waffle is one of the best robes you can travel with. It folds down smaller than plush, wrinkles less than smooth-finish fabrics, and dries quickly if you wash it in a hotel sink or on a longer trip. It also tends to come out of a suitcase looking decent without needing to be steamed or shaken out for an hour.
